What is a terpene?

-

The word itself is a derivation of the word turpentine, a fluid distilled from the resin of pine trees which, unsurprisi­ngly, has an intense pine aroma from a high alpha-pinene content. The name was later extended to tens of thousands of molecules that have a similar chemical structure. They are further subclassif­ied by the number of carbons. Alpha-pinene and others with 10 carbons are called monoterpen­es. Cubebenes, the molecules responsibl­e for the flavour of cubeb pepper, have 15 carbons and are classified as sesquiterp­enes.
